S. A lit-, i A, &).. Piibsfabem, RALTIMORE. T'ae Si n U National, Independent, Conservative, and devoted to the in terests of the whole country. The Six from the first day of its foundation has been in the front rank of progressive journalism, and its cir culation and influence have become national. It may be said with entire truth that there is no newspaper npc-B which more pains are taken than cpon Tut: Sun to secure accuracy of state ment in the news it eontains and the opinions it expresses. The intelli gence it presents to it readers from fill nunrters of the globe is therefore looked for with the peculiar interest which its reliability inspires. The 'po litical and industrial world is ndwen , tering upon a stirring period of its liistoMk the events of which as they occur Tun Sin will present with its usual promptitude.
